Hello everyone and hello in particular to you, dear Simone.

Well, since everyone is introducing themselves, I will steal a few minutes of your time too.... I am Armando Orlandi, owner of the website www.lvbeethoven.it. A long time ago, kind Simone had invited me to participate in your beautiful forum on his (even more beautiful) site. So about me... without boring you.... I guess I have to make a "curriculum vitae"? Well, I'll try. I am 47 years old, have 2 children, a wife whom I love above all else, and I live in San Biagio, just 50 meters from the house of Paganini's mother. I studied trumpet and trombone at the conservatory with Carlo Beltrami, the father of Matteo, the orchestra conductor. I collaborate with Albert Willem Holsbergen and Mark Zimmer of the website Unheardbeethoven.org, as well as with Inedita, which publishes CDs with Beethoven rarities, for which I have written some booklets. I have written several articles for various publications, such as the Neue Beethoven Studien, but I am only proud of the repair I completed just last year on Beethoven's bracket clock in the Beethoven Archive at the BeethovenHaus. Yes, that's right, I am an expert in antique clockmaking, and this passion..... is my source of material livelihood! Finally... finally.... Beethoven, always, a little every day, for me and for the site. Sketches, drafts, fragments, or rather the skizzenbuch: the Kafka, the Landsberg...... these are my interests, along with Willi Hess and Giovanni Biamonti...... but that's enough now; I hope I haven't bored you too much!
